Subject: [PATCH 4/7] drm/msm/dsi_phy_28nm: convert from round_rate() to
 determine_rate()

The round_rate() clk ops is deprecated, so migrate this driver from
round_rate() to determine_rate() using the Coccinelle semantic patch
on the cover letter of this series.
